Assistant Audio Supervisor / Lead A1Bucks County Playhouse in New Hope, PA is in search of an Assistant Audio Supervisor. The Playhouse has become one of the leading regional theaters on the East Coast and is the largest arts organization in Bucks County. BCP presents a year-round schedule of original productions, featuring stars of stage and screen, and visiting artists presentations. Its two-acre campus includes the historic playhouse, an outdoor courtyard café, waterfall picnic area, river promenade, and a full restaurant/bar. Assistant Audio Supervisor/ Lead A1
This is a full-time exempt position reporting directly to the Production Manager with a work week consisting of at least 40 working hours, built around a performance schedule. Duties of the position will evolve as the organization and its needs evolve.
The Assistant Audio Supervisor is primarily responsible for running the sound console for all BCP produced and presented shows and events but will also assist the Interim Audio Supervisor in overseeing all audio elements of the production process, including but not limited to load-in, load-out and supervising audio crew during a show’s run.
